What if has never been on on a specific bank’s Approved Panel? Can I still retain my firm notwithstanding that they may not be on the banks approved list?
It is necessary to instruct a lawyer to undertake the legal work required when you take out a mortgage to buy your property. They’ll carry out all the necessary legal checks on the property, make sure that you’re properly registered as the owner and ensure that all the necessary mortgage documentation is in place. You can instruct a conveyancing firm of your choice.
